Kunlunxing: humanoid-robot unicorn 90 days after registration
Beijing robotics startup founded March 2026 by ex-Alibaba Cloud chief Ren Geng closed three rounds in 90 days, passed $1B valuation betting on humanoids.
Kunlunxing Robotics (昆仑行机器人)
What the business is
Kunlunxing Robotics designs and builds general-purpose humanoid robots benchmarked against Tesla's Optimus, with full-stack self-developed hardware, motion control and a dual-system robot brain built around its Kunlun World Model.
Starting capital:Three financing rounds totaling billions of yuan (数十亿元) within 90 days of registration, from Hillhouse Ventures, Gaorong Capital, Zhongke Chuangxing, Zhongding Capital, Huaye Capital, Sinovation Ventures, Xin Capital and C&D Capital; valuation above $1B after the rounds.
How it started
Ren Geng, former president of Alibaba Cloud's China region and previously an overseas country CEO at Huawei and president of ENN Group, founded Kunlunxing Robotics with Lang Xianpeng, former president of Li Auto's autonomous driving unit and its first AD employee. The Beijing company registered on 2026-03-16, betting that embodied intelligence is AI's next computing terminal and that 2026 would be its mass-production year.
What happened
First-round shares were snapped up by top-tier funds within three days of registration, and every first-round investor added money in both later rounds. By 2026-06-22/23 - under 90 days after registration - the company announced three rounds totaling billions of yuan and a valuation above $1B, which 36Kr and Jiemian called a unicorn-level result and a record pace for a 2026 Chinese embodied-intelligence startup. Its stated path is general humanoid robots benchmarked on Tesla's Optimus, algorithm-defined hardware, and a dual-system brain architecture centered on a Kunlun World Model.

Background
Kunlunxing Robotics is a Beijing embodied-intelligence startup that registered on 2026-03-16 and completed three financing rounds within 90 days, reaching a valuation above $1B - a pace 36Kr and Jiemian described as the fastest for a new Chinese embodied-intelligence company in 2026.
The company was founded by Ren Geng, former president of Alibaba Cloud's China region and previously an overseas country CEO at Huawei, with Lang Xianpeng, former president of Li Auto's autonomous driving unit and its first AD employee. Kunlunxing says it targets Tesla's humanoid robot as the industry benchmark and plans general-purpose humanoid robots with full-stack self-developed software and hardware.
Investors across the three rounds included Hillhouse Ventures, Gaorong Capital, Zhongke Chuangxing, Zhongding Capital, Huaye Capital, Sinovation Ventures, Xin Capital and C&D Capital; first-round investors all added money in later rounds. 36Kr reported that first-round shares were taken up within three days of registration, before the company had shown a product.
The financing story rests on a team bet: Ren Geng brings enterprise-scale operations and commercialization, Lang Xianpeng brings delivery of self-driving systems to 1.5 million vehicles, and the company is combining them in a dual-system robot brain built around a Kunlun World Model. As of September 2026 no production robot or revenue figures had been announced.
What has to be true
- Embodied intelligence was moving from algorithm demos to mass production, and 2026 was called the sector's mass-production year, so investors raced to back teams with delivery records.
- Ren Geng's background running Alibaba Cloud's China business and a 50,000-person group promised the operations, supply chain and commercialization skills most technical founders lack.
- Lang Xianpeng's self-driving record - building Li Auto's AD unit from zero and shipping to over a million vehicles - mapped directly onto robot perception, decision and execution.
- All first-round investors doubling down twice signaled conviction beyond the headline valuations and helped the company claim a record financing pace.

Aftermath
As of 2026-09-02 Kunlunxing Robotics remains pre-product and pre-revenue: no humanoid robot, pilot customer or revenue number has been announced publicly since the June 2026 financing reports, and the company is presumably still building its hardware and world-model stack. The open question is execution: capital gave it a unicorn valuation before it shipped, so the bet now depends on turning a founder track record into mass-produced humanoids that customers will buy.
